Thicknesses
noun
Word Frequency:
1.4
Definitions
1.
noun
The property of being thick (in dimension).
2.
noun
A measure of how thick (in dimension) something is.
"The thickness of the Earth's crust varies from two to 70 kilometres."
3.
noun
A layer.
"We upholstered the seat with three thicknesses of cloth to make it more comfortable to sit on."
4.
noun
The quality of being thick (in consistency).
"Whip the cream until it reaches a good thickness."
5.
noun
The property of being thick (slow to understand).
